Output 68f6a63a487813ba1c923bf239e9c135f3d09ab33a022421bb0f8547678cafca:2

value
706210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503898f2aa7c8f6057394982d3492d57e5f75aed OP_EQUAL
address
391BnMG9hEJax4n6wTUtEroqiC5VkHzH3Y
transaction
68f6a63a487813ba1c923bf239e9c135f3d09ab33a022421bb0f8547678cafca
spent
true